About this listen

THE INSTANT N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ER

One train. No stops. A deadly game of survival and revenge.

In 1942, six people destroyed Anna Matheson’s family. Twelve years later, she’s ready for retribution.

Under false pretenses, Anna has lured those responsible for her family’s downfall onto a luxury train from Philadelphia to Chicago, an overnight journey of thirteen hours. Her goal? Confront the people who’ve wronged her, get them to confess their crimes, and deliver them into the hands of authorities waiting at the end of the line. Justice will at last be served.

But Anna’s plan is quickly derailed by the murder of one of the passengers. As the train barrels through the night, it becomes clear that someone else on board is enacting their own form of revenge—and that they won’t stop until everyone else is dead.

With time running out before the train reaches its destination, Anna is forced to hunt the killer in their midst while protecting the people she hates the most. In order to destroy her enemies, she must first save them—even though it means putting her own life at risk.

3.75/5

Okay, finally. A new genre for Sager and he pulled it off. Historical fiction revenge story? I was all in. After his last few flops, I was fully expecting to side-eye my way through this, but I stayed locked in the whole time. The setup was so messy. In a good way. Just shady people doing shady things that snowballed into absolute chaos for Anna’s family. Locked in.

There were a lot of characters to keep track of, and some were more interesting than others *cough* Dante* but the overall story kept the tension going. And I loved the revenge angle. Especially when it started hitting back at people who thought they were off the hook.

Of course, in true Sager fashion, the ending went twist-twist-TWIST, but surprisingly, it didn’t lose me. It was satisfying, and honestly? I’d read a sequel if he made one. Definitely better than his last few. Not perfect, but fun, fast-paced, and actually delivered what it promised.
